Dust cannons are a highly effective solution for controlling airborne dust on industrial, construction, and material-handling sites where dust generation is widespread and difficult to contain. By projecting a fine mist of water over large distances, dust cannons are designed to capture airborne dust particles and encourage rapid settlement, helping prevent dust from dispersing across active work areas and beyond site boundaries.
Dust cannons operate by combining high-pressure water with powerful fan systems to generate micro-fine droplets. These droplets are sized to match respirable dust particles, allowing them to bind effectively and reduce airborne concentrations. This targeted approach makes dust cannons significantly more efficient than traditional water spraying methods, which often use excessive water without effectively controlling fine dust.
Applications of Dust Cannons
Dust cannons are widely used across construction, demolition, quarrying, mining, recycling, and waste management operations. They are particularly well suited to large, open sites where dust is generated over wide areas, such as stockpiles, loading zones, haul roads, and processing yards. Their ability to project mist over long distances makes them ideal for controlling dust in environments where fixed suppression systems may be impractical.
Both mobile and fixed dust cannons are available, allowing operators to adapt dust control strategies to changing site layouts and operational requirements. Mobile units can be repositioned as work progresses, while fixed installations provide continuous dust suppression at known high-risk areas.
Performance and Control Features
Modern dust cannons are designed with flexibility and precision in mind. Many systems feature adjustable throw ranges, oscillation functions, and variable flow controls, enabling operators to direct mist exactly where dust levels are highest. Automated operation and remote control options allow dust suppression to respond to changing conditions such as wind direction, material throughput, and site activity.
By delivering controlled mist coverage rather than blanket spraying, dust cannons help minimise water consumption and surface runoff while maintaining effective dust control across large areas.
Health, Safety, and Environmental Benefits
Dust cannons play an important role in reducing worker exposure to hazardous airborne dusts, including respirable crystalline silica, which is strictly regulated under UK HSE guidance. Effective use of dust cannons helps improve site visibility, reduce inhalation risks, and create safer working conditions for personnel.
From an environmental perspective, dust cannons support compliance with environmental permits and local authority requirements by limiting off-site dust migration. Effective dust suppression helps reduce nuisance dust complaints and demonstrates proactive air quality management to regulators, clients, and nearby communities.
